Elizabeth: A Life in a New Light

Marking a century since the birth of the late Queen Elizabeth II, this documentary uses over one hundred newly discovered photographs to chart the life and reign of Britain’s longest-serving monarch, revealing the Queen’s century in front of the camera in a whole new light.  


Royal insiders reveal how she became a global icon, navigating the most challenging decades of her reign. From historic state visits to behind-the-scenes moments, the images show how she shaped the monarchy on the world stage. The film starts with unseen photos of Elizabeth as a baby and toddler taken by royal photographers. Childhood friend Lady Anne Glenconner reveals a family photo album which has never been seen before; the abdication of her uncle The Duke of Windsor and her father becoming King is told with unseen photos including an insight into a private collection of the Princess on tour in South Africa. Amongst many other iconic moments, the film reveals a photo of Elizabeth and Margaret pulled out of the ashes in the Blitz in WWII and other photos give an insight of behind the scenes at the Coronation.
